Abstract

See full text

An improved squeeze-type micromechanical structure for high speed operation, i.e., greater than 1 MHz, is disclosed. The structure has a movable member possessing damping holes. The porosity, 1/(.omega..sub.o .tau.), of the movable member is at least about 1.4. The structure is hermetically sealed and is maintained above atmospheric pressure and at a minimum reduced pressure or gas frequency, .omega..sub.g /.omega..sub.o, of about 1.3. To operate with less than 10 percent 'ringing,' .omega..sub.g /.omega..sub.o >1.3 and 0.25+0.7(.omega..sub.g /.omega..sub.o).sup.2 -0.8(.omega..sub.g /.omega..sub.o -1.25).ltoreq.1/(.omega..sub.o .tau.).ltoreq.0.25+0.7(.omega..sub.g /.omega..sub.o).sup.2 +(.omega..sub.g /.omega..sub.o -1.25).
